Cognitive Development
Refers to the progressive and ongoing growth of perception, memory, imagination, and other mental functions as a person ages.
Pragmatics
The practical aspects of communication, such as adaptation of language to fit the social situation.
Egocentric
The tendency to view everything in relation to oneself, without considering the perspectives or feelings of others.
Limbic System
A complex system of nerves and networks in the brain, involving several areas near the edge of the cortex concerned with instinct and mood. It controls the basic emotions (fear, pleasure, anger) and drives (hunger, sex, dominance, care of offspring).
